Darrel J. Skinner 1917-2011
Darrel J. Skinner Jr., 93, of Bluffton died at 7:25 a.m. Feb. 4, 2011 at the Mennonite Memorial Home, Bluffton. He was born Nov. 10, 1917 in Lima to Darrel J, and Iona Sellers Skinner. He married Cora Griffith who preceded him in death. On Dec. 26, 1980 he married Cleora Badertscher Golden and she survives.
Mr. Skinner retired from U.N.I. Supply, Lima. He was a member of the Emmanuel United Church of Christ, Bluffton and a graduate of Lima Central High School. He joined the Air Force in April 1942. He qualified in a P-38 and by July 1943 he was assigned to combat in North Africa, Sicily and Italy flying 50 missions and earning the Distinguished Flying Cross and the Air Medal with nine Oak Leaf Clusters. He finished his military stint as a Captain, teaching instructor pilots stateside.
Survivors also include a son, Harold (Jan) Skinner of Lavonia, Mich., three daughters, Jeanne (Clifford) Garland of Defiance, Mo., Patricia (Dean) Wittwer of Findlay, Cheryl (Richard) Reese of Ada, and four grandchildren, Thomas and Katie Wittwer, Michael Reese and Katie Reese Hamm.
